You bluetooth will work fine in flight mode. You will need to turn back on bluetooth after you turn on flight mode. In fact you can turn wifi on if the plane has wifi. if you leave these setting on when you are in the Usa you will not incur any data charges or mobile calls cost, and just connect to the local wifi when there. If you a data plan to use in the us like vodafone or 3 you can turn flight mode.
